Understanding Read Me Files: A Beginner's Guide

A "Read Me" document is frequently the opening thing you'll encounter when you download a new application or codebase . Think of it as a concise introduction to what you’re working with . It generally provides essential details about the software's purpose, how to install it, common issues, and occasionally how to contribute to the project . Don’t ignore it – reading the documentation can prevent a lot of frustration and get you started efficiently .

The Importance of Read Me Files in Software Development

A well-crafted guide file, often referred to as a "Read Me," is absolutely essential in software creation . It fulfills as the first source of contact for prospective users, collaborators, and even the initial creators . Without a clear Read Me, users might struggle setting up the software, comprehending its features , or contributing in its evolution. Therefore, a detailed Read Me file greatly enhances the accessibility and promotes teamwork within the project .

Read Me Files : What Must to Be Included ?

A well-crafted Read Me file is vital for any application. It serves as the initial point of contact for users , providing necessary information to begin and understand the application. Here’s what you need to include:

  • Software Description : Briefly describe the goal of the software .
  • Setup Instructions : A detailed guide on how to set up the project .
  • Operation Examples : Show users how to practically utilize the software with basic examples .
  • Requirements: List all essential components and their releases .
  • Contributing Guidelines : If you welcome assistance, clearly explain the method.
  • License Details : State the copyright under which the project is released .
  • Support Details : Provide channels for users to receive support .

A comprehensive Read Me file lessens difficulty and promotes easy adoption of your software .

Common Mistakes in Read Me File Writing

Many developers frequently make errors when producing Read Me guides, hindering audience understanding and implementation. A significant portion of frustration originates from easily avoidable issues. Here are some common pitfalls to avoid:

  • Insufficient information: Failing to clarify the software's purpose, features , and hardware needs leaves potential users bewildered .
  • Missing installation instructions : This is perhaps the biggest oversight . Users require clear, sequential guidance to properly install the software.
  • Lack of operational illustrations : Providing real-world examples helps users grasp how to efficiently leverage the program .
  • Ignoring problem advice: Addressing typical issues and providing solutions can significantly reduce support requests .
  • Poor organization: A messy Read Me guide is difficult to read , deterring users from engaging with the program.

Remember that a well-written Read Me file is an benefit that proves valuable in higher user satisfaction and implementation.

Above the Basics : Expert Read Me Record Methods

Many engineers think a rudimentary “Read Me” record is enough, but truly impactful software check here documentation goes far past that. Consider adding sections for comprehensive setup instructions, specifying environment dependencies, and providing problem-solving tips . Don’t overlook to include illustrations of frequent use situations, and actively revise the document as the application evolves . For more complex applications , a index and internal links are essential for ease of browsing . Finally, use a standardized format and concise phrasing to optimize developer understanding .

Read Me Files: A Historical Perspective

The humble "Read Me" text has a surprisingly fascinating background . Initially arising alongside the early days of computing, these simple records served as a necessary means to communicate installation instructions, licensing details, or brief explanations – often penned by individual developers directly. Before the widespread adoption of graphical user systems , users depended on these text-based guides to navigate tricky systems, marking them as a key part of the early digital landscape.

Leave a Reply

Your email address will not be published. Required fields are marked *